Block

#18,668,116
Block Number
18,668,116 @ 05/26/2024, 08:37:40
Status
Finalized
ID
0x011cda540bed9ec6ab4b5ce22e4317a4670dd3d7da20c0f5d56ba6a692130cb3
Transactions
Gas Used
0/40000000 (0.00% Used)
Total Score
155,904,394 (+14)
Rewards
0.00 VTHO